IVC filters are designed to trap potentially fatal emboli that originate from which area?

IVC filters, or inferior vena cava filters, are specifically designed to capture emboli that originate from the lower limbs. This is primarily because deep vein thrombosis (DVT), a condition commonly arising in the lower extremities, can lead to the formation of blood clots. If these clots dislodge, they can travel through the venous system and reach the lungs, resulting in a pulmonary embolism, which can be life-threatening.

The design and placement of IVC filters focus on intercepting these clots before they reach the pulmonary circulation, thus reducing the risk of severe complications associated with venous thromboembolic events. While clots can originate in other areas of the body, such as the upper limbs or even the heart, the primary purpose of IVC filters is to mitigate the risk associated with lower limb DVTs. This makes their role critical in managing patients with risk factors for thromboembolism originating from the lower extremities.
